POSITION DESCRIPTION
The Technical Project Manager (TPM) 2 manages and ensures timely completion of discrete technical and/or operational projects. Adheres to technical requirements for the project; defines and manages project deliverables, budgets, schedules, and risks; and oversees the project team in the planning, tracking, and execution of scope from initiation to completion where all scope is being executed in a DOE Hazard Category 2 and Security Classification 1 facility.
Projects are a set of related activities needed to produce specific products or services and meet customers' requirements. Projects develop work packages that define what will be accomplished to meet specific programmatic needs and produce the work products defined by the work packages. The TPM 2 assumes responsibility for day-to-day administrative/operational management of activities and functions in a designated program area within a line or staff department, including contributing to the development, implementation and evaluation of program policies, procedures and standards; determining program service levels and enhancements; assists with the development of and monitoring program budgets; providing technical advice to staff, other departments, and performs related work as required.
